🥘 Ingredients

8 items
  • 12 oz Linguine pasta
  • 4 tbsp Unsalted butter
  • 1.5 cups Heavy cream
  • 1 cup Parmesan cheese, freshly grated
  • 2 cloves Garlic, minced
  • 0.5 tsp Salt
  • 0.25 tsp Black pepper, freshly ground
  • 2 tbsp Fresh parsley, chopped (optional, for garnish)

📝 Instructions

8 steps
1

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il. Add the linguine and cook until al dente according to package instructions. Reserve 1 cup of pasta water, then drain the linguine and set aside.

2

In a large skillet over medium heat, melt the butter. Add the minced garlic and sauté for 1-2 minutes until fragrant, but not browned.

3

Pour in the heavy cream and stir to combine. Allow the mixture to simmer for 2-3 minutes, stirring occasionally, until slightly thickened.

4

Reduce the heat to low and gradually whisk in the grated Parmesan cheese until it is fully melted and the sauce is smooth and creamy.

5

Season the sauce with salt and freshly ground black pepper. Taste and adjust seasoning if needed.

6

Add the cooked linguine to the skillet and toss it gently to coat the pasta evenly with the sauce. If the sauce is too thick, add a splash of reserved pasta water to loosen it to your desired consistency.

7

Cook the pasta in the sauce over low heat for 1-2 minutes, ensuring it is well coated and heated through.

8

Serve the Linguine Alfredo immediately, garnished with fresh parsley if desired.
